if during that time, the report is delivered then I won't get my money back.
Not automatically from the bank, maybe (assuming this is being done under s75?)
Arguably, though, you have case under the consumer rights act, insofar as the service was not fit for purpose - timeliness is just as important of the report itself. You just might have to go the court route for that, or show a bit of teeth with your bank.